TOP GUIDELINES OF สโบเบ็ต

Top Guidelines Of สโบเบ็ต

Top Guidelines Of สโบเบ็ต

Blog Article

With the advent of much larger removable and stuck disk drives, disk de-blocking formulation had been used which resulted in more disk blocks for each sensible file allocation block. While this permitted for larger sized file measurements, In addition it meant the smallest file which could be allocated greater in size from one KB (on single-density drives) to 2 KB (on double-density drives) etc, up to 32 KB for the file made up of only just one byte. This manufactured for inefficient usage of disk House In the event the disk contained numerous small information.

These contain looking at or crafting one characters towards the technique console and examining or writing a sector of knowledge in the disk. The BDOS handles several of the buffering of information with the diskette, but in advance of CP/M three.

In 1979, a multi-person suitable spinoff of CP/M was released. MP/M permitted multiple end users to connect to an individual Laptop or computer, making use of various terminals to supply Each individual user using a monitor and keyboard. Later versions ran on sixteen-bit processors.

Chapters Come across local connections from more than 607 chapters and state councils and develop your personalised HR community.

Incorporating memory to a pc, as an example, ensures that the CP/M program needs to be reinstalled to permit transient plans to employ the additional memory Room. A utility application (MOVCPM) is provided with program distribution that enables relocating the object code to distinct memory parts. The utility plan adjusts the addresses in absolute leap and subroutine simply call instructions to new addresses necessary by The brand new locale from the operating program in processor memory.

[26]) By 1984, Columbia University made use of the exact same source code to make Kermit binaries for in excess of a dozen diverse CP/M units, as well as two generic versions.[27] The functioning program was described as a "software package bus",[28][29] permitting various packages to interact with unique hardware in a very standardized way.[thirty] Plans written for CP/M have been typically transportable among diverse devices, generally necessitating just the specification in the escape sequences for Charge of the screen and printer. This portability created CP/M preferred, and much more software package was created for CP/M than for running systems that ran on just one brand name of components. A person restriction on portability was that specific systems utilized the extended instruction set of the Z80 processor and wouldn't work on an 8080 or 8085 processor. Another was graphics routines, particularly in online games and graphics programs, which were typically device-unique as they employed direct components accessibility for pace, bypassing the OS and BIOS (this was also a standard trouble in early DOS machines).[citation necessary]

Despite the fact that one of several 1st peripherals to the IBM Personal computer was a SoftCard-like expansion card that permit it run 8-little bit CP/M program,[forty four] InfoWorld said in 1984 that endeavours to introduce CP/M to the house market place had been mainly unsuccessful and many CP/M application was also expensive for dwelling people.[45] In 1986 the magazine mentioned that Kaypro had stopped production of 8-bit CP/M-dependent types to concentrate on gross sales of MS-DOS appropriate techniques, extensive immediately after most other distributors experienced ceased manufacture of new gear and program for CP/M.

MBASIC textual content output displayed over a monochrome monitor regular for that time Though graphics-able S-100 units existed from your commercialization of the S-one hundred bus, CP/M didn't offer any standardized graphics help until 1982 with GSX (Graphics Technique Extension). Owing to the modest amount of accessible memory, graphics was hardly ever a common characteristic affiliated with 8-bit CP/M running systems.

WordStar utilised the 8th little bit as an stop-of-phrase marker. Worldwide CP/M systems most commonly used the ISO 646 norm for localized character sets, changing sure ASCII people with localized people in lieu of incorporating them past the 7-little bit boundary.

CP/M two.two had no subdirectories from the file composition, but provided 16 numbered user regions to prepare documents with a disk. To alter consumer a person experienced to easily type "User X" in the command prompt, X getting the consumer quantity. Safety was non-existent and regarded unwanted over a notebook computer. The person place thought was to make the single-consumer Model of CP/M considerably suitable with multi-consumer MP/M programs. A typical patch to the CP/M and by-product working programs was to generate a person user region accessible to the person unbiased with the at present set person space. A Consumer command permitted the user area to generally be improved to any location from 0 to 15. Person 0 was the default. If just one transformed to another user, which include Consumer 1, the fabric saved within the disk for this user would only be accessible to Consumer 1; Consumer 2 wouldn't have the capacity to see it or accessibility it.

Please evaluate the eligibility standards for an entire list of requirements for earning a SHRM-CP credential.

All these variants during the components are hid from other modules of your system by use of the BIOS, which utilizes regular entry points for that products and services needed to run CP/M for instance character I/O or accessing a disk block. Since support for serial communication to a modem is very rudimentary during the BIOS or can be absent altogether, it is prevalent follow for CP/M applications that use modems to have a consumer-set up overlay made up of every one of the code required to obtain a certain machine's serial port.

Your membership is nearing its expiration. Renew now to continue enjoying limitless article content and unique sources.

The CCP requires user commands and both executes them right (inside instructions for instance DIR to point out a directory or ERA to delete a file) or loads and begins an executable file in the presented title (transient commands including PIP.COM to copy information or STAT.COM to show various file and system info). Third-occasion apps for CP/M also are fundamentally transient instructions.

Right now this kind of abstraction is widespread to most OSs (a components abstraction layer), but at enough time of CP/M's start, OSs ended up generally intended to run on only one machine platform, and multilayer designs were regarded as needless.สโบเบต

Report this page